Understanding Refinery Equipment

At its core, refinery equipment refers to the machinery utilized in the process of refining crude oil. This includes distillation columns, heat exchangers, catalysts, and various other systems designed to separate, convert, and purify hydrocarbons into finished products.

Distillation Columns

Distillation columns are fundamental to any refinery. They are used to separate crude oil into various fractions based on boiling points. The separation process ensures that lighter products, such as gasoline and kerosene, can be extracted efficiently, while heavier fractions can be further processed. Heat Exchangers

Heat exchangers are pivotal in maximizing energy efficiency. They transfer heat between two or more fluids without mixing them, reducing the need for additional energy input in the refining process. They are essential for maintaining optimal operating temperatures throughout the refinery.

Catalytic Cracking Units

Catalytic cracking is a crucial process used to convert heavy fractions of crude oil into valuable lighter products. This process employs catalysts to facilitate chemical reactions, increasing yield while minimizing emissions.
